]> git.mxchange.org Git - friendica-addons.git/commitdiff
fbsync/fbpost: Trying to be able to more often fetch pictures in its original size.
authorMichael Vogel <icarus@dabo.de>
Thu, 7 Aug 2014 06:06:23 +0000 (08:06 +0200)
committerMichael Vogel <icarus@dabo.de>
Thu, 7 Aug 2014 06:06:23 +0000 (08:06 +0200)
fbpost/fbpost.php
fbsync/fbsync.php

index c5b7918315f2508b1d7a80c9272df623217a87a1..579fb148c1f25b718d84ac462f4ec3c7e3122a16 100644 (file)
@@ -1055,7 +1055,7 @@ function fbpost_fetchwall($a, $uid) {
 
                        if (($type == "photo") AND isset($item->object_id)) {
                                 logger('fbpost_fetchwall: fetching fbid '.$item->object_id, LOGGER_DEBUG);
-                               $url = "https://graph.facebook.com/v2.0/".$item->object_id."/?access_token=".$access_token;
+                               $url = "https://graph.facebook.com/".$item->object_id."?access_token=".$access_token;
                                $feed = fetch_url($url);
                                $data = json_decode($feed);
                                if (isset($data->images)) {
index e558cb9ac4d2daf035668fe168ff53a4e7759d29..fe5b6faf0ae8b5823498386a1c2899137a23ab8a 100644 (file)
@@ -373,13 +373,14 @@ function fbsync_createpost($a, $uid, $self, $contacts, $applications, $post, $cr
 
                                if (isset($media->photo->fbid)) {
                                        logger('fbsync_createpost: fetching fbid '.$media->photo->fbid, LOGGER_DEBUG);
-                                       $url = "https://graph.facebook.com/v2.0/".$media->photo->fbid."/?access_token=".$access_token;
+                                       $url = "https://graph.facebook.com/".$media->photo->fbid."?access_token=".$access_token;
                                        $feed = fetch_url($url);
                                        $data = json_decode($feed);
                                        if (isset($data->images)) {
                                                $preview = $data->images[0]->source;
-                                               logger('fbsync_createpost: got fbid image '.$preview, LOGGER_DEBUG);
-                                       }
+                                               logger('fbsync_createpost: got fbid '.$media->photo->fbid.' image '.$preview, LOGGER_DEBUG);
+                                       } else
+                                               logger('fbsync_createpost: error fetching fbid '.$media->photo->fbid.' '.print_r($data, true), LOGGER_DEBUG);
                                }
                        }